Sanz School

Sanz School is an undergraduate institution of higher education. Sanz School has campuses in in the District of Columbia, Silver Spring, Maryland and Falls Church, Virginia. Sanz School was established in 1939 by Robert Sanz as a school of foreign language. The college specializes in healthcare training. Associate’s degrees and diplomas are awarded in areas like medical billing and coding, health information technology, medical office specialization and medical assistance. The college also offers a comprehensive program in English as a second language.

Sanz School provides financial aid, scholarships and grants to its eligible students.

Overview of Sanz School

Students attend Sanz School in Washington, DC, a large city. The school is a private, for-profit institution. Sanz School degrees go up to the Certificate.

Student Body

There are 876 students at the school (as of 2007). Sanz School has a large minority student population.

The school reports its educational mission is:
"The mission of Sanz School is to equip students for successful living and responsible citizenship in a rapidly changing local, national, and global community. We do this by providing accredited, accessible, affordable, cost-effective, and quality educational opportunities for the development of marketable job skills, English language, and personal growth. In fulfilling our purpose, we further cultural, economic, and workforce development in the communities we serve."
